Thank you for purchasing NEXCOM’s industrial-grade VMD 1000, the sunlight readable touch screen LVDS display panel designed to be the ultimate
interactive display monitor for your VTC series, unleashing the multimedia
capabilities of your VTC series.
The VMD 1000 connects to the VTC series with a special LVDS cable that
integrates LVDS signals, USB connection, and power supply, all in one rugged, easy-to-connect cable. With this connection made, VMD 1000 acts as
a remote power switch of VTC series (thanks to its power on/off button).
Additionally, it has built-in USB ports, audio/mic inputs and outputs, 2 audio speakers onboard for built-in stereo sound, available automatic brightness adjustment (controlled by an onboard light sensor), and much more.
The specially designed touch screen, which is readable even under bright
sunlight, makes it easy to use many functions of the VTC series. Moreover,
the front panel is IP54-compliant, which means that it is dust protected
and water-splash resistant. Furthermore, the 4 rubber protectors can be
installed on the 4 corners as protection cushions.

RoHS restricts the use of Lead (Pb) < 0.1% or 1,000ppm, Mercury (Hg)
< 0.1% or 1,000ppm, Cadmium (Cd) < 0.01% or 100ppm, Hexavalent
Chromium (Cr6+) < 0.1% or 1,000ppm, Polybrominated biphenyls (PBB) <
0.1% or 1,000ppm, and Polybrominated diphenyl Ethers (PBDE) < 0.1% or
1,000ppm.

Installation Recommendations
Ensure you have a stable, clean working environment. Dust and dirt can
get into components and cause a malfunction. Use containers to keep
small components separated.
Adequate lighting and proper tools can prevent you from accidentally
damaging the internal components. Most of the procedures that follow
require only a few simple tools, including the following:
▪ A Philips screwdriver▪ A flat-tipped screwdriver▪ A grounding strap▪ An anti-static pad
Using your fingers can disconnect most of the connections. It is recommended that you do not use needlenose pliers to disconnect connections
as these can damage the soft metal or plastic parts of the connectors.
Handling Precautions
▪ Always disconnect the unit from the power outlet whenever you are
installing or fixing a component inside the chassis.
▪ If possible, always wear a grounded wrist strap when you are installing
or fixing a component inside the chassis. Alternatively, discharge any
static electricity by touching the bare metal chassis of the unit case, or
the bare metal body of any other grounded appliance.
▪ Hold electronic circuit boards by the edges only. Do not touch the
components on the board unless it is necessary to do so. Do not flex or
stress the circuit board.

VMD Products are designed to be a commander of the transportation PC
in vehicles or vessels. The VMD 1000/ 2000 connect to VTC series with
only a single cable that integrates LVDS signal, USB and 12V DC power.
Through this connection, VMD 1000/ 2000 have a remote power on/off
switch of the VTC series, while many functions of the VTC series can be
controlled via the sunlight-readable touch screen.
VMD 1001 supports standard VGA interface, it can be
configured to link to most vehicle computers.
All VMD products also provides USB and card reader features, and reserves
camera sensor as an option. Those friendly interfaces benefit the technicians during maintenances.
Brightness of the LCD can be adjusted manually or automatically. The user
can control the volume for GPS vocal navigation. Designed with ingress
protection, VMD 1000 has IP54 protection on the front panel.
